
Wings Even Series

San Angelo, Texas--- Colts starter Chandler Barnard, the United League leader in wins (7) had his win streak snapped at seven games as the Rio Grande Valley Whitewings (17-21) pounded out eighteen hits and 11 runs defeating San Angelo(26-12) 11-8.
In the top of the second inning in a scoreless ballgame, Hank Lanto, Butch Ballez, and Ronnie Gaines singled consecutively. With two away, Bryan Frichter stroked a single to left field scoring both runners, handing the Colts a 2-0 lead.
Throughout the ballgame, each time San Angelo scored, the Whitewings had an answer. In the bottom of the second, Rio Grande Valley delivered five singles in the inning, putting up three runs and gaining the lead for the first time in the ballgame.
San Angelo took back the lead in the fourth. After Gaines was hit by a pitch, he nabbed second and third by way of steals. Diaz brought him home with a single. With two outs, Jason Landreth grounded to short stop, a throwing error by Joaquin Rodriguez brought in Diaz as the Colts regained the lead 4-3.
Yet again San Angelo relinquished the lead. Agustin Septimo began the inning with a double. A Denys Lantigua single drove in Septimo tying the game. Brian Nichols then sent a double to left center scoring Lantigua as the Wings regained the lead. Rio Grande Valley then added two in the fifth, and another three runs in the sixth to take a 10-4 lead.
The Colts offense refused to go away. With the bases full in the top of the seventh inning, Josh Collazo sent a mammoth moon shot deep into the night down the left field line. The Collazo blast was a no doubter as he drove in four runs on his first grand slam as a Colt, and second homerun of the year. The score stood at 10-8 in favor of the Wings.
The Whitewings added one more in the eighth as they handed the ball over to Julio Santana for the ninth. Besides a single to Nick Mahin, Santana preserved the save as Rio Grande Valley evened the series at one game a piece with a final score of 11-8. The Whitewings closer holds the league lead with nine saves.
Whitewings reliever Ryan Dixon (2-2) earned the win working the seventh and eighth inning without allowing a run. Chandler Barnard (7-1) suffered his first loss. San Angelo's starter went five innings giving up 11 hits and six earned runs. Barnard struck out five while walking one. Jacob Ramos pitched the seventh and the eighth for the Colts, the left hander gave up six hits and three earned runs. Doug Brandt worked a scoreless eighth inning for San Angelo.
The Colts offense knocked in eight runs compiling 11 hits. Jason Diaz had a double and two singles, driving in and scoring a run. Bryan Frichter had two singles with two RBI's and a run scored.
